WebMar 4, 2024 · Primary Index in DBMS Primary Index is an ordered file which is fixed length size with two fields. The first field is the same a primary key and second, filed is pointed to that specific data block. In the primary Index, there is always one to one relationship between the entries in the index table. WebCandidate Key is just another key qualified to be a Primary Key. For example, ID is the primary key. But in the same table, if another column for eg. PERSON_ID also can uniquely identify a row, that is called Candidate Key. WebA Primary key is a unique column we set in a table to easily identify and locate data in queries. A table can have only one primary key. The primary key column has a unique value and doesn’t store repeating values. A Primary key can never take NULL values.

WebA composite key is the DBMS key having two or more attributes that together can uniquely identify a tuple in a table. Such a key is also known as Compound Key, where each attribute creating a key is a foreign key in its own right. Use of Composite Key. Two or more attributes together form a composite key that can uniquely identify a tuple in a ...
